+### NetKube status
+
+- **Rollout**
+ - [x] RBAC configuration and access granting
+ - [x] Most nodes are enrolled, Joe will re-check
+ - `turing`, `ritchie`, `lovelace` and `neumann` will be Kubernetes nodes
+ - `hopper` will be the storage server
+- **Storage drivers**
+ - Not needed, everything that needs persistent storage will run on hopper
+ - Netcup does not support storage resize
+ - We can download more RAM if we need it
+ - A couple of services still need volume mounts: Ghost, Grafana & Graphite
+- **Control plane high availability**
